5. Money Honey 

The last and final reason why you should hire an event management company? Budget, Budget, Budget. During the event planning process a lot of ideas will change and other items may come up that require more money invested into certain components. However, it’s the event planners job to make sure that all elements are staying within your estimated budget or to get your approval to add funds to the overall budget. Many things that clients don’t take into account when budgeting out quotes and costs from vendors are delivery fees and added service charges from venues. Vendors charge a hefty fee to deliver large rentals and sometimes charge setup fees on top of that while many venues will add on service fees after your event is over. All of these smaller additions begin to add up and before you know it, you are well over your initial budget. Whoops!
